BYU bounced back from last week’s loss to Creighton to defeat Weber State 89-71 Saturday night at the Dee Events Center in Ogden. The Cougars improved to 9-2 on the season.

Here are three keys to the Cougars’ win:

  • BYU hit 16 3-pointers, just two shy of the school record of 18. The Cougars made 16 of 26 from 3.
  • Alex Barcello didn’t score his first point until 2:38 left in the first half, but after scoring five points in the first half, he finished with a game-high 23. He made 5 of 6 from 3-point territory.
  • BYU trailed briefly at the start of the game but it took control midway through the first half. The Cougars built a double-digit first half lead of 12 and led by as many as 22 late in the game.
